Margrethe writes queer historical romances set in the Victorian era and the early 1920s. Her f/f romance set in the 1920s, Miss Lonely Hearts, placed first in historical romance in the OCCRWA’s 2018 Orange Rose Contest and was a finalist in the Georgia Romance Writers’ 2018 Unpublished Maggie Contest.

In addition, Margrethe reviews romances for Love in Panels. She tends to review queer romances, but will occasionally be convinced to review a straight (m/f) historical.

She is also a geologist. Consider yourself warned, she talks about fossils, science, and the history of science more than the average person. She lives in Northern California with her very spoiled dog.

And Margrethe is pronounced like “ma-greta” for the curious.

Random aside: when Margrethe was feeling particularly silly recently, she started creating eye makeup looks around historical romances; her friend gave these #bookshadow looks their name, and they can be found on Instagram and Twitter.
